THE RICE HOTEL in District 1's vibrant center is steps from Bui Vien Walking Street and Pham Ngu Lao Street. Enjoy seafood at LUA DAI VIET RESTAURANT, connect with in-room WiFi, or spend evenings at the billiards table after exploring the neighborhood.
Located in District 1 neighborhood, THE RICE HOTEL is connected to a shopping center. Ho Chi Minh City Opera House and War Remnants Museum are cultural highlights, and travelers looking to shop may want to visit Bui Vien Walking Street and Pham Ngu Lao Street. Saigon Zoo and Botanic Garden and Dam Sen Water Park are also worth visiting. Visit our Ho Chi Minh City travel guide

A short walk from Pham Ngu Lao Street and Ben Thanh Market, THE RICE HOTEL provides free continental breakfast, a coffee shop/cafe, and dry cleaning/laundry services. Be sure to enjoy a meal at LUA DAI VIET RESTAURANT, the on-site seafood restaurant. Stay connected with free in-room WiFi.
Additional perks include:
A water dispenser, smoke-free premises, and a porter/bellhop
Luggage storage, concierge services, and a TV in the lobby
A computer station, a billiards/pool table, and tour/ticket assistance

Very conveniently located, older hotel right at the start of Bui Vien Walking street. very clean and neat room in older facility. No elevator, so prepare to get your steps in! Price is very reasonable with breakfast included. Staff is great! Very friendly and available to answer all questuions.
The room was ok but very basic looking. Not a big fan of the shower being very close to the toilet. They would only provide very small bottles of shower gel. When I asked for more they only gave one more. They tried to give a reason why only one but due to language barrier I couldn't understand. The breakfast was tasty but it only consisted of one meal and one drink (not good if you need lots of caffeine in the morning). Much prefer a buffet. No views of the city. The staff were nice and I paid a little extra to check out at 6pm which was very helpful. The main reason to stay here is the location. It has many bars, restaurants and shops very close by.
Staff was really helpful and large clean room. People have commented on the lack of elevator already (there is one for luggage). It is adjacent to a very busy, touristy street, crowded until late in the night. So if you are looking to sleep early, go somewhere else or bring ear plugs. As an FYI, breakfast is 50 meters away (no big deal) and takes ~30 minutes between ordering and eating so factor that in if you have a tour scheduled.
